Ca2YO3
ceramicCa2YO3 is a yttrium-calcium oxide ceramic compound belonging to the rare-earth oxide family, notable for its potential as a thermal barrier coating and high-temperature structural material. This material is primarily investigated in research and advanced manufacturing contexts for applications requiring exceptional thermal stability and chemical resistance at elevated temperatures, particularly in aerospace and power generation where conventional oxides may degrade. Its inclusion of yttrium—a rare-earth element—makes it a candidate for specialized high-performance coatings and refractory components where thermal cycling resistance and oxidation protection are critical advantages over conventional alumina or zirconia alternatives.
